Abstract
We study the mechanism of bifurcation of three-dimensional periodic orbits from the plane of motion of the primaries. The branchings of simple and double periodic three-dimensional orbits occur at the plane periodic orbits of indifferent vertical stability. These vertical-critical plane orbits are doubly important. Not only are they necessary in order to specify the vertically stable segments of the families of plane periodic orbits, but they are also the starting points of the families of the simplest possible three-dimensional periodic orbits, namely, the simple and double periodic. We describe here suitable numerical techniques for their accurate determination and for their continuation through the range of the mass parameter μ of the problem. We use these techniques to determine the first few vertical-critical orbits of the basic families of periodic orbits of the problem, namely, families ℓ, m, i, h, a, b and c, for the entire range of μ. The initial conditions of over three hundred vertical-critical orbits are given, classified in twenty-one series. Their horizontal stability is also examined and this leads to predictions of where in the range of μ stable three-dimensional periodic orbits may not branch from these basic families.
